
The new agency is based in Chipping Sodbury, near Bristol in the South West, and will announce further details of clients and staff in the New Year.
Stevens left Dutton Merrified at the end of July, where he worked on clients including Espresso Essentials, and has not been replaced.
According to Stevens, after talking with clients he found they wanted something different from the market: suits, no pretence and no bullet-pointed rhetoric.
"The tendency is for agencies to become complacent with their clients. Producing work to the formula that was well received last time. If our clients want a formula they can go and see a scientist," said Stevens.
On choosing a name for the agency, Stevens said it came from the people who will be working there.
"Each member of our team is a Firebrand by their nature, with a well-earned reputation for plain-talking and uncompromising creativity. The very best creative people I have worked with over the years were available just at the perfect time to get involved.
"In particular Canadian creative Steph Girard, whose portfolio boasts such names as Ferrari and Prada. There’s no hierarchy. We don’t bother with ego-promoting titles. The idea is everything, " he said.
